So, you can finally order food and drink (basically all waiters in Croatia speak English

as well, so you could do it without any knowledge of Croatian as well). The most

common conversation would be something along these lines:

Imate li (A) ? Do you have...?

— Imamo. We have. / — Nemamo. We don’t.

Što imate? What do you have?

Molim Vas A (A) I’d like...

For example, the last line could be:

Molim Vas A dvije kave 24 . Two coffees, please.

Molim Vas A tri mala piva 24 . Three small beers, please.

Molim Vas A jedan hamburger A . One hamburger, please.

Molim Vas A dva čaja 24 . Two cups of tea, please. (lit. two teas)

Molim Vas A tri velike pizze 24 . Three large pizzas, please.

Normally, we don’t say cup of coffee, bottle of beer etc. when we are ordering food,

because there’s no other option. But when ordering food that’s served on the plate,

and it’s not pizza, the word porcija serving, portion is often used. Of course, what

you are ordering comes after porcija, in G, while the word porcija changes to A or to

the 24 form:

Molim Vas A (jednu) porciju A piletine G . One serving of chicken, please.

Molim Vas A dvije porcije 24 piletine G . Two servings of chicken, please.

The number one is optional, but it’s often used in such sentences.

The same holds for wine, you can sometimes order it by glasses:

Molim Vas A (jednu) čašu A vina G . A glass of wine, please.

Of course, you can always order more:

Molim Vas A još dva piva 24 . Two more beers, please.

Finally, it’s interesting that the verb moliti has two objects in such sentences, and

both are in A: the person asked, and what is asked.
